Why Tree View is Useless Without Smart Searching

Navigation-and-Display

Among these tools, tree views are ubiquitous in various software applications from simple file managers to complex enterprise systems. Despite their ...

Why Tree View is Useless Without Smart Searching prevalence, many users often overlook the importance of integrating smart searching capabilities within tree view structures. This blog post aims to explore why traditional tree views can be considered "useless" without accompanying smart search functionalities and how incorporating such features enhances user experience and efficiency. In today's digital age, navigation tools play a crucial role in how we interact with information.



1. Understanding Tree Views
2. The Need for Smart Searching
3. How Smart Searching Integrates with Tree Views:
4. Conclusion:




1.) Understanding Tree Views




A tree view is a hierarchical representation of nodes, where each node can have child nodes and an optional parent node. This structure mirrors many real-world hierarchies like organizational charts or file systems in computers. Users can expand nodes to reveal more details about their contents or select nodes to perform actions directly on them or navigate further down the hierarchy.

Weaknesses of Traditional Tree Views:


1. Information Overload: With large datasets, expanding all nodes leads to a cluttered display making it hard to find specific information quickly.
2. Limited Search Capabilities: Basic tree views do not offer effective search options; users need to expand each branch manually which can be tedious and time-consuming.
3. Navigation Complexity: For those unfamiliar with the hierarchical structure, navigating through nodes can become confusing or overwhelming.




2.) The Need for Smart Searching




Enhancing User Experience:


1. Efficiency: Smart search allows users to quickly find what they need without having to traverse multiple levels of the tree manually. This saves time and reduces mental strain.
2. Relevancy: Advanced search algorithms can filter results based on relevance, making it easier for users to locate nodes that are most relevant to their query or task at hand.
3. User Control: Smart searching provides flexibility; users can refine their searches using keywords, filters, and other criteria, giving them more control over the outcome.

Improving Data Accessibility:


1. Accessibility for Users with Cognitive Loads: For individuals with cognitive overload or those not familiar with the hierarchical structure, smart search acts as a crutch to navigate complex data structures without mental strain.
2. Performance in Large Datasets: In environments where thousands of nodes are present (like multi-level menus or extensive company hierarchies), intelligent search helps manage information overload by focusing on relevant results quickly.




3.) How Smart Searching Integrates with Tree Views:



1. In-built Search Bar: Modern tree view software includes a built-in search bar that allows users to type keywords and instantly filters the displayed nodes based on these inputs.
2. Advanced Filters: Users can refine their searches using additional criteria such as date, type, or relevance ranking which refines results dynamically without navigating multiple levels manually.
3. Contextual Suggestions: Smart systems provide suggestions while typing that help users quickly find what they are looking for based on partial inputs and common terms associated with the nodes.




4.) Conclusion:



While traditional tree views serve a purpose in displaying hierarchical structures, their limitations become apparent when dealing with large datasets or when precise information is required. Integrating smart search functionalities transforms these seemingly "useless" navigation tools into powerful aids that enhance user experience, efficiency, and accessibility to data. By embracing technologies such as artificial intelligence and machine learning algorithms, software developers can offer more dynamic and responsive interfaces that cater not only to the surface-level needs of users but also to their deeper information seeking behaviors.



Why Tree View is Useless Without Smart Searching


The Autor: / 0 2025-05-20

Read also!


Page-

Filters' Aesthetic: A Relic of Early Database Querying.

Filters' Aesthetic: A Relic of Early Database Querying.

These statements were often convoluted and difficult to read, akin to deciphering hieroglyphics. As technology evolved, so did the aesthetics of ...read more
The Dark Side of Default Folder Structures in OS Design

The Dark Side of Default Folder Structures in OS Design

Operating systems (OS) are the backbone of modern computing, providing a platform for applications to run and manage various resources. One crucial ...read more
Deconstructing

Deconstructing "Quick Access": A Padded Cell for Your Files?

The tools we use to manage our files and access them quickly often evolve. One such tool is the "Quick Access" feature found in various file ...read more
#navigation #organization #display #web-development #user-interface #user-experience #usability #shortcuts #relics #quick-access #permissions #path #metadata


Share
-


QS: why-tree-view-is-useless-without-smart-searching/120396 9.02700000000001